Output c68f70c2d66ccb01e740007ce9629df2e3899042c3eb1313188b6a163abec2f2: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bf2fc9927e9621076ecb4e708d89e9048047995 OP_EQUAL
address
3A5CW1i9gHDw9qMNrzD18eTp3PnCecCGRt
transaction
c68f70c2d66ccb01e740007ce9629df2e3899042c3eb1313188b6a163abec2f2
confirmations
457936
spent
true